The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.

In the 1881 Census, the household of Stephen Cabbett, born in 1833 in Horsell, Surrey, consisted of 4 members. Stephen was the head of the household, married to Sarah Cabbett, born in 1832 in Chobham, Surrey, England.
During the period, also present in the household were Stephen's Visitor, Frederick W (born 1869 in Horsell, Surrey, England) and Stephen's -, Harry (born 1863 in Send, Surrey, England).
